Creating Your Personalized Treatment Plan

To begin this process, you will first need to meet with an experienced surgeon who can go over all of your treatment options. While every mommy makeover is highly personalized, most of those combination procedures include a few of the same treatments. For stubborn pockets of localized fat, the liposuction procedure is going to be one of your best options. That advanced operation will allow your surgeon to carefully break apart and remove fat that you can’t burn on your own. They can also add a lift to the procedure if you have loose abdominal skin from your pregnancy.

Cosmetic issues with the breasts can be addressed during a mommy makeover as well. To deal with breast tissue that is hanging too low on the chest, your surgeon might suggest a breast lift. That procedure is the ideal treatment for creating perkier breasts that are symmetrical and proportionate to the rest of the body. If you feel as if your breasts are no longer as full as they used to be, then you might also want to consider breast implants. When a breast lift is combined with implants, it can completely transform a patient’s bustline.

How Long Are the Results Going to Last?

Even though many of these procedures can produce long-term results, your body will continue to naturally age as you grow older. That being said, there are a few steps that patients can take to maintain their results. Protecting your skin from sun damage, staying at a healthy weight, and avoiding tobacco products are just a few of the lifestyle changes that you can make to preserve your sculpted and toned body. You also have the option of scheduling touch-up treatments every few years if you notice any new imperfections that you would like to address. In most cases, patients can rest assured that their results are going to last for a decade or longer with the proper aftercare.
